A healthcare consultancy in the UK is seeking a highly organized Programme Manager to support priority projects within their Global Business Team. The role involves defining project scope, coordinating teams, and ensuring timely project delivery.

Ideal candidates will have experience in project management, especially in medical communications or the pharmaceutical industry. The position rewards a collaborative and solutions-focused individual and offers a hybrid working approach.
